Beijing Halts New Energy-Storage Battery Plant Approvals Over Supply Concerns

By Editor • September 11, 2026 • 1 min read

In a significant move to address growing concerns over market saturation, Beijing has announced a halt on the approval of new energy-storage battery production facilities. This decision comes amid fears of an oversupply and intense price competition that could destabilize the industry.

Industry officials revealed that since May, companies have been restricted from expanding their capacity. The Ministry of Industry and Information Technology (MIIT) is at the forefront of these regulatory measures, aiming to prevent a construction boom that could lead to severe overcapacity in the energy-storage sector.

While demand for energy-storage solutions is on the rise due to increasing renewable energy projects globally, the government's intervention highlights a cautious approach to balancing supply and demand in this rapidly evolving market.
